Side pivot hopper handles up to 4,000 pounds

Jesco Industries, Inc.: Side pivot hopper
By 24/7 Staff 
July 10, 2012

Rated at 4,000 pounds capacity, the side pivot hopper from Jesco is a specialty unit featuring shortened fork pockets and a sloped front edge that allows the bucket to pivot between the casters to empty contents.

Including 5-inch by 2-inch phenolic swivel casters, the overall height of the unit is 32 inches. Standard features include a safety latch, trip handle, safety retaining chain and a trip rope assembly. A forklift must be used to transport and empty the contents of the unit. When empty, the bucket is manually returned.

It engages the handle and the operator locks the safety latch for its next use.
